Market Overview and Industry Outlook
The global power film capacitors market was valued at approximately US$ 3,366 million in 2025 and is projected to reach US$ 5,935 million by 2032, representing a CAGR of 8.6%. Power film capacitors—also referred to as film capacitors, plastic film capacitors, or polymer film capacitors—are electrical capacitors using a thin insulating plastic film as the dielectric, sometimes supported by paper as the electrode carrier. The electrodes are typically metallized aluminum or zinc applied directly to the film or a separate metallic foil.
These layers are wound or stacked to form a compact capacitor body suitable for use on printed circuit boards. Film capacitors, along with ceramic and electrolytic types, are widely used in AC and DC electronics circuits, powering applications across home appliances, automotive, consumer electronics, and renewable energy systems.
The market is segmented by AC Film Capacitors and DC Film Capacitors, with DC film capacitors accounting for the largest share at 57%.
Geographic Insights
Asia-Pacific (APAC) dominates the power film capacitors market, contributing approximately 89% of global revenue, driven by strong electronics manufacturing and automotive production in China, Japan, and South Korea.
North America and Europe account for smaller shares of 6% and 4%, respectively, with growth supported by industrial automation, renewable energy integration, and increasing consumer electronics demand.

The top five companies hold over 57% of the market, highlighting strong industry consolidation and competitive dynamics. The automobile sector is the largest application, occupying approximately 28% of the market, due to the rising adoption of electric vehicles and hybrid technologies.
Industry Trends and Growth Drivers
Key trends driving the power film capacitors market include:
- Rapid Electronics Expansion: Increased deployment in home appliances, industrial electronics, and consumer devices.
- Renewable Energy Integration: Rising demand for photovoltaic and wind power systems, requiring high-reliability film capacitors.
- Automotive Electrification: EVs and hybrid vehicles drive growth in DC film capacitor demand.
- Technological Innovation: Development of high-voltage and high-capacitance film capacitors for efficient energy storage and conversion.
- APAC Manufacturing Dominance: Asia-Pacific continues to lead production, benefiting from large-scale electronics manufacturing infrastructure.
These factors, combined with increasing investments in green energy and smart electronics, are expected to sustain robust market growth through 2032.
